Semanteon Capital Management LP Makes New $1.28 Million Investment in Johnson Controls International plc (NYSE:JCI)

Semanteon Capital Management LP bought a new stake in Johnson Controls International plc (NYSE:JCIFree Report) in the 4th qu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The institutional investor bought 22,229 shares of the company’s stock, valued at approximately $1,281,000. Johnson Controls International makes up 0.9% of Semanteon Capital Management LP’s holdings, making the stock its 2nd biggest position.

Wall Street Analysts Forecast Growth

JCI has been the topic of a number of recent analyst reports. Argus lowered shares of Johnson Controls International from a “buy” rating to a “hold” rating in a research note on Tuesday, February 20th. Deutsche Bank Aktiengesellschaft reissued a “hold” rating and issued a $60.00 target price (down previously from $65.00) on shares of Johnson Controls International in a research report on Wednesday, January 31st. Mizuho lowered Johnson Controls International from a “buy” rating to a “neutral” rating and set a $62.00 price target for the company. in a research report on Friday, February 23rd. StockNews.com downgraded Johnson Controls International from a “buy” rating to a “hold” rating in a report on Thursday, January 25th. Finally, Barclays raised their target price on Johnson Controls International from $59.00 to $61.00 and gave the company an “equal weight” rating in a report on Tuesday, April 2nd. One equities research analyst has rated the stock with a sell rating, nine have assigned a hold rating and five have given a buy rating to the company’s stock. According to MarketBeat.com, Johnson Controls International presently has a consensus rating of “Hold” and a consensus price target of $64.50.

Johnson Controls International Stock Down 0.2 %

Shares of NYSE:JCI traded down $0.16 during trading hours on Thursday, reaching $64.45. The stock had a trading volume of 5,004,651 shares, compared to its average volume of 5,532,641. Johnson Controls International plc has a 1 year low of $47.90 and a 1 year high of $70.43. The firm’s 50 day moving average is $62.63 and its 200-day moving average is $56.78. The stock has a market capitalization of $43.92 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 20.99, a P/E/G ratio of 1.64 and a beta of 1.24.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.45, a quick ratio of 0.73 and a current ratio of 0.97.

Johnson Controls International (NYSE:JCIGet Free Report) last posted its earnings results on Tuesday, January 30th. The company reported $0.51 EPS for the quarter, meeting the consensus estimate of $0.51. The firm had revenue of $6.09 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$6.94 billion. Johnson Controls International had a return on equity of 13.08% and a net margin of 7.85%. Johnson Controls International’s revenue for the quarter was up .4%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ter in the prior year, the company posted $0.67 earnings per share. Research analysts predict that Johnson Controls International plc will post 3.61 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Johnson Controls International Dividend Announcement

The firm also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Friday, April 19th. Investors of record on Monday, March 25th were paid a dividend of $0.37 per share. This represents a $1.48 annualized dividend and a yield of 2.30%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Friday, March 22nd. Johnson Controls International’s payout ratio is 48.21%.

Johnson Controls International Company Profile

Johnson Controls International plc, together with its subsidiaries, engages in engineering, manufacturing, commissioning, and retrofitting building products and systems in the United States, Europe, the Asia Pacific, and internationally. It operates in four segments: Building Solutions North America, Building Solutions EMEA/LA, Building Solutions Asia Pacific, and Global Products.
